Creative Ways to Use Your Producer Tag
The best producer tags do one job everywhere you post — one voice, stamped across everything you put out, so the beat announces who made it before the first bar lands.
Beats you sell
Put your producer tag on every upload, so a beat that gets ripped off YouTube still carries your name.
YouTube beat uploads
Beat channels live and die on recognition. A consistent beat tag is what makes listeners remember the third video, not just the first.
Reels, TikToks and Shorts
A two-second beat tag is the only branding that survives a repost with your caption stripped off.
DJ sets and mixtapes
Same voice tag, cut short and dropped between transitions.
Client and ghost production
Give each client a tag of their own instead of paying for a new voice session every time.
